Doug DavisTwo starts for lefty Doug Davis (pictured) has led to back to back bad outings for the Milwaukee Brewers pitcher.  Davis worked just 3 1/3 innings and allowed 6 runs on 7 hits and the Brewers fell to the Cubs 9-5 at Wrigley Field. 

In 7.1 innings of work, Davis has allowed 10 runs on 13 hits and his ERA has ballooned to 12.27.

Davis surrendered a 3-run homer to Chicago’s Xavier Nady and a 2-run homer to Jeff Baker.

Aramis Ramirez also homered for the Cubs.  Ryan Braun had a 3-run homer and an rbi single.  But pitching with a big lead, Ryan Dempster threw strikes and allowed 5 runs on 7 hits in 6 1/3 innings to pick up the win.

Today is an off day.  Game 2 of the 3-game series is set for Wednesday afternoon at Wrigley Field.
